Output 9b565dd954a4be3b49fa5a1580e44f8cf7648cfa3962d94c94e0a25b708217f6:9

value
73687633
script pubkey
OP_0 OP_PUSHBYTES_32 c40ec52a8606c407dcadf3c4ca4d1a28bd0ff30c43aa0e4ca7113189646d1bbc
address
bc1qcs8v225xqmzq0h9d70zv5ng69z7slucvgw4qun98zyccjerdrw7q96h6e0
transaction
9b565dd954a4be3b49fa5a1580e44f8cf7648cfa3962d94c94e0a25b708217f6
confirmations
332068
spent
true